Key Features Analysis

The effectiveness of a hard hat depends on several key design and construction features.Msa’s range encompasses a variety of advanced technologies to enhance user safety and comfort.

fas-Trac III Suspension: This advanced suspension system is designed for superior comfort and adjustability. Unlike traditional suspensions, the Fas-Trac III features a ratchet mechanism that allows users to quickly and easily customize the fit with a simple turn of a knob. This ensures a secure and agreeable fit throughout the workday, reducing pressure points and improving overall wearability. The system also incorporates sweatbands made of moisture-wicking materials to keep the wearer cool and dry, further enhancing comfort.

V-Gard Shell Design: Msa’s signature V-Gard shell design is renowned for its impact resistance and durability. Constructed from high-density polyethylene (Hdpe), the V-Gard shell provides exceptional protection against falling objects and impacts from various angles. The V-shape design also helps to deflect debris and water away from the wearer’s face, improving visibility. The V-Gard shell meets or exceeds ANSI Z89.1 and CSA Z94.1 standards for Type I and Class E hard hats, ensuring reliable protection in demanding work environments.

Accessory Slots: Many Msa hard hats feature integrated accessory slots, allowing users to easily attach a variety of accessories such as face shields, hearing protection, and lights.These slots provide a secure and convenient way to integrate additional Ppe without compromising the hard hat’s protective capabilities. The accessory slots are strategically placed to ensure optimal balance and compatibility with a wide range of Msa and third-party accessories. This modular design enhances the versatility of the hard hat, making it suitable for a variety of tasks and work environments.

Staz-On Suspension: The Staz-On suspension is a reliable and cost-effective option for users seeking a secure and comfortable fit. This suspension system utilizes a pinlock mechanism,which allows users to adjust the size by inserting pins into designated holes. The durable construction of the Staz-On suspension ensures long-lasting performance, even in demanding work conditions. While not as easily adjustable as the Fas-Trac III, the Staz-On suspension provides a secure and comfortable fit for a wide range of head sizes.

faqs Section

Common questions about Msa hard hats frequently enough involve compatibility, maintenance, and specific certifications.

Are Msa hard hats compatible with other Ppe, such as safety glasses and hearing protection?
Yes, many Msa hard hats feature accessory slots that allow for seamless integration with other Ppe, including safety glasses, face shields, and hearing protection. Msa also offers a range of accessories specifically designed to be compatible with their hard hats, ensuring a secure and comfortable fit. It’s important to verify compatibility before using third-party accessories to ensure they do not compromise the hard hat’s protective capabilities.

How often should an Msa hard hat be inspected and replaced?
Msa recommends inspecting hard hats before each use for any signs of damage, such as cracks, dents, or discoloration. Hard hats that have sustained an impact should be promptly replaced, even if no visible damage is apparent. As a general guideline, Msa recommends replacing hard hats every five years, irrespective of their apparent condition, or according to the manufacturer’s instructions and project requirements.

What are the different classes and types of Msa hard hats, and which is appropriate for my work habitat?
Msa hard hats are classified according to ANSI Z89.1 and CSA Z94.1 standards, which define performance requirements for impact resistance and electrical protection.Type I hard hats provide protection against impacts to the top of the head, while Type II hard hats provide protection against impacts to the top and sides of the head. Class E hard hats are designed to provide protection against high-voltage electrical shocks, while Class G hard hats provide limited protection against low-voltage electrical shocks. Class C hard hats do not provide any electrical protection. The appropriate class and type of hard hat will depend on the specific hazards present in the work environment.
